英文摘要
Nephrotic syndrome (NS) is an important cause of morbidity and mortality,
particularly in children. Although the morphologic changes in the
glomerulus associated with NS have been known for 35 years, we still do
not have a proper understanding of what causes them in most cases. In
particular Minimal Change NS and Congenital NS have similar glomerular
pathology showing fusion of the delicate foot processes of the glomerular
epithelial cell (podocyte), while in Membranous Nephropathy it is likely
that in most cases antibodies are formed that react with an antigen on
the foot processes so that clumps of immune deposit accumulate and
interfere with the function and structure of the glomerular filtration
barrier. To make progress in treating these conditions we need to
understand in molecular terms how the structure of the glomerular filter
is maintained. To achieve this goal we have looked for molecules which
are restricted to the glomerulus with the hypothesis that it will be
these molecules that are abnormal or acting as antigens for the above
conditions. This application focuses on a newly discovered protein,
GLEPP1, which appears from its nucleotide sequence to belong to a family
of proteins called membrane protein tyrosine phosphatases (PTPs). PTPs
are thought to act as receptors that transmit information from outside
to inside the cell. Since GLEPP1 is unique to the podocyte (the only
protein so far described with this characteristic) and it appears in the
deveeloping glomerulus during foot process formation, and disappears in
a model of foot process fusion, we believe that GLEPP1 might well play
a role in regulating foot process structure and function. We are
therefore requesting support to complete the cloning and sequencing of
rabbit GLEPP1, to determine its protein structure, to confirm that it
does indeed function as a phosphatase, to determine which proteins are
substrates for GLEPP1 phosphatase action, and finally to evaluate GLEPP1
expression and structure in two models of foot process fusion in the
rabbit and also in human glomerular diseases. We anticipate that a
knowledge of how GLEPP1 works will provide important new insight into the
regulation of foot process structure and function. In addition we hope
that this information will lead to new and more effective ways of
treating nephrotic syndrome in children.
